Ladybugs are extremely useful insects for the ecosystem, as they feed on aphids and other garden pests. A ladybug can eat up to 50 aphids every day, preserving the health of our plants. Their presence helps reduce the use of chemical pesticides and makes our green spaces healthier and more balanced.
This floral mixture is composed of annual varieties particularly favored by these small and graceful insects. By planting it, you will contribute to biodiversity, making your garden a small, balanced, and thriving ecosystem.

Cultivation characteristics:
- Sowing: from March to May directly in the ground
- Spacing: broadcast
- Flowering: from June to October
